Town Centre ManagerBirmingham City Council Jan 2012 - Jul 2014Stratford Road AreaWorking with businesses in the Sparkbrook and Springfield areas of the city on proposals to deliver a Business Improvement District.The BID was successful at ballot in October 2013 with a 25% turnout and 85% Yes vote by number, 87% Yes by RV -
Bid Implementation ManagerBirmingham City Council Nov 2011 - Jan 2012Acocks GreenImplementation and creation of a company to run the Business Improvement District in Acocks Green following its successful "Yes" vote in October 2011.Company formation, recruitment of Board of Directors, dealing with the logistics of starting a new company, kicking off some projects outlined in the BID proposal and liaison with colleagues wtihin Birmingham City Council to ensure smooth transfer of funds, operations and responsibilities to the private sector -
